产品待办事项(Product Backlog)
产品待办事项(Product Backlog)是敏捷开发方法论,特别是Scrum框架中的一个核心概念。它是一个动态的、优先排序的功能清单,包含了产品在未来迭代中需要实现的所有功能、特性、修复和改进。产品待办事项不仅是开发团队的工作指南,也是产品所有相关利益相关者沟通和协调的工具。
1. 产品待办事项的定义与特征
产品待办事项可以被视为一个有序的任务列表,涵盖了产品的所有需求和待开发的功能。其主要特征包括:
- 动态性:产品待办事项会随着项目进展而不断更新,随着市场需求、用户反馈和产品策略的变化而调整。
- 优先级排序:待办事项根据商业价值、用户需求和技术可行性进行排序,优先开发对用户和业务最有价值的功能。
- 可度量性:每个待办事项都应该有明确的验收标准,使得团队可以评估其完成情况和质量。
2. 产品待办事项的组成部分
产品待办事项通常包括以下几个组成部分:
- 用户故事:描述用户需求的短小描述,通常以“作为一个[用户类型],我希望[需求],以便[收益]”的格式呈现。
- 缺陷修复:记录产品中的缺陷和问题,确保这些问题能够在后续迭代中得到解决。
- 技术债务:技术债务是指因选择短期解决方案而产生的长期维护成本,开发团队需要在待办事项中识别并计划解决这些技术问题。
- 改进建议:基于用户反馈、市场研究和竞争分析而提出的产品改进建议。
3. 产品待办事项的管理
有效的产品待办事项管理是确保项目成功的关键。管理产品待办事项包括以下步骤:
- 收集需求:通过与用户、市场调研、竞品分析等多种方式收集需求,确保待办事项的全面性。
- 评估优先级:使用不同的优先级评估工具,如Kano模型、MoSCoW法则等,确定待办事项的优先级。
- 定期审查:定期召开产品待办事项审查会议,评估待办事项的适用性和优先级,根据新信息进行调整。
- 透明度:确保所有团队成员及相关利益相关者对待办事项有清晰的理解和可见性,便于沟通和合作。
4. 产品待办事项在项目管理中的作用
产品待办事项在项目管理中起着至关重要的作用,主要体现在以下几个方面:
- 促进团队协作:团队成员可以通过明确的待办事项来协调工作,确保每个人都知道当前的重点任务。
- 增强灵活性:随着市场需求的变化,团队可以根据产品待办事项的调整,快速适应和响应。
- 提高透明度:利益相关者可以通过查看待办事项,了解产品开发的进展和未来计划,增强对项目的信任感。
- 支持持续交付:通过不断迭代和交付,团队能够持续提供用户所需的功能,增强用户体验。
5. 实践中的产品待办事项案例分析
为了更好地理解产品待办事项的应用,以下是几个实际案例分析:
案例1:某软件开发公司
在一个软件开发项目中,团队通过用户访谈和市场调研收集了大量需求。项目经理将这些需求整理成用户故事,并在产品待办事项中进行优先级排序。团队每两周进行一次迭代评审会议,根据用户反馈持续调整待办事项,确保开发的功能符合用户期望。
案例2:电子商务平台
某电子商务平台在产品开发中实施了敏捷方法,产品待办事项中包括了用户故事、缺陷修复和技术债务。在每次迭代的规划会议上,团队会评估待办事项的优先级,并根据市场变化及时调整待办事项,确保平台能够快速响应用户需求和市场动态。
案例3:游戏开发公司
在游戏开发过程中,团队使用产品待办事项管理游戏特性和用户反馈。通过分析用户评论和游戏数据,团队不断更新待办事项,确保新功能的开发和bug的修复能够及时满足玩家需求,提高游戏的用户满意度。
6. 相关理论与工具
在产品待办事项的管理中,有多种理论和工具可以帮助团队更好地实施和管理待办事项:
- Kano模型:用于评估用户需求及其对用户满意度的影响,帮助团队确定功能的优先级。
- MoSCoW法则:将待办事项分为必须有、应该有、可以有和不会有,帮助团队进行优先级排序。
- 用户故事地图:可视化用户故事的工具,有助于团队理解用户需求的全貌。
- 看板与燃尽图:用于跟踪待办事项的进度和迭代的完成情况,提高团队透明度和责任感。
7. 产品待办事项的挑战与解决方案
在实际项目中,管理产品待办事项可能面临一些挑战,包括需求不明确、优先级不一致和团队沟通不畅等。以下是一些解决方案:
- 需求不明确:通过用户访谈、问卷调查和市场分析等多种方式,确保需求的全面性和准确性。
- 优先级不一致:使用标准化的优先级评估工具,确保团队成员对优先级的理解一致。
- 团队沟通不畅:定期召开会议,使用可视化工具,确保所有成员对待办事项的理解和进度保持一致。
8. 未来发展趋势
随着敏捷开发的普及和发展,产品待办事项的管理也在不断演进。未来可能出现以下趋势:
- AI与自动化:利用人工智能和自动化工具,帮助团队更高效地管理和更新产品待办事项。
- 数据驱动决策:通过数据分析工具,实时监测和调整待办事项,提高决策的科学性。
- 跨团队协作:随着企业数字化转型的加速,跨团队协作将变得更加重要,产品待办事项的管理将需要更多的跨部门协调。
总结
产品待办事项是敏捷开发中不可或缺的工具,帮助团队在动态的环境中有序地推进产品开发。通过有效的管理和灵活的调整,产品待办事项不仅可以提高团队的工作效率,还能增强用户满意度。面对未来的发展,团队需要不断学习和适应新工具和新方法,以确保在竞争激烈的市场中保持优势。
免责声明:本站所提供的内容均来源于网友提供或网络分享、搜集,由本站编辑整理,仅供个人研究、交流学习使用。如涉及版权问题,请联系本站管理员予以更改或删除。